27-6B-3
Section 27-6B-3 Application of chapter to licensed insurer. This chapter shall apply to any
licensed insurer as defined in Section 27-6B-2, either domiciled in this state or domiciled
in a state that is not an accredited state but having in effect a substantially similar law.
The Alabama Insurance Holding Company System Regulatory Act, Chapter 29 (commencing with Section
27-29-1) of Title 27, to the extent it is not superseded by this chapter, shall continue to
apply to all parties within holding company systems subject to this chapter. (Acts 1993, No.
93-675, p. 1240, §16.)...

27-53-3
Section 27-53-3 Violation of chapter. A license issued by the Department of Insurance to an
insurance company or a health maintenance organization shall be subject to suspension, revocation,
or imposition or other administrative penalty authorized by law, within the discretion of
the Commissioner of Insurance, for any violation of the provisions of this chapter. (Acts
1997, No. 97-721, p. 1492, §3.)...
